Code Monkey home page Code Monkey logo

Hi there šŸ‘‹

  • I would love to hear from you by e-mail at [email protected].
  • My plain-text CV is available in my GitHub repository here, and my PDF resume is available here.
  • Ask me how to optimize your Python software by wrapping C, C++, and Fortran functions into Python. Also ask me about htopy and Water Coupler.
  • Iā€™m currently working on wrapping C, C++, and Fortran software into Python (think: NumPy) for modernizing them and using them with Python's rich library ecosystem. For instance, I wrapped a hurricane simulation HPC software, ADCIRC (Fortran), and a flood simulation software, GSSHA (C++), into Python to couple them together for simulation of compound floods from hurricanes, such as that observed during Hurricane Harvey (2017).
  • Fun fact: Somewhere in my genealogy (of PhD advisors) lie some of the greatest mathematicians that have ever lived -- Lagrange, Laplace, and Euler, to name a few. You can take a look at my math genealogy through the Mathematics Genealogy Project.

Gajanan Choudhary's Projects

adh_meshbuilder icon adh_meshbuilder

Quadrilateral domain, triangular mesh builder for Adaptive Hydraulics (AdH), especially useful for building 2D-3D coupled models

binarytree icon binarytree

C code sample / Learning the binary tree data structure

cpp-project icon cpp-project

Boiler plate template for C++ projects, with CMake, Doctest, Travis CI, Appveyor, Github Actions and coverage reports.

ctypes-tutorial icon ctypes-tutorial

Tutorial, tips, and tricks for wrapping C/C++ projects into Python using ctypes.

cv-resume icon cv-resume

My Resume and CV in LaTeX and plain text markdown formats

htopy icon htopy

Python ctypes wrapper generator for C/C++ codes

lpt icon lpt

Lagrangian Particle Tracker for ADCIRC Model Data

water-coupler icon water-coupler

Python software for coupling hydrodynamic and hydrologic HPC software

water-coupler-tests icon water-coupler-tests

Test case repository for Water Coupler (https://github.com/gajanan-choudhary/water-coupler)

Recommend Projects

  • React photo React

    A declarative, efficient, and flexible JavaScript library for building user interfaces.

  • Vue.js photo Vue.js

    šŸ––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.

  • Typescript photo Typescript

    TypeScript is a superset of JavaScript that compiles to clean JavaScript output.

  • TensorFlow photo TensorFlow

    An Open Source Machine Learning Framework for Everyone

  • Django photo Django

    The Web framework for perfectionists with deadlines.

  • D3 photo D3

    Bring data to life with SVG, Canvas and HTML. šŸ“ŠšŸ“ˆšŸŽ‰

Recommend Topics

  • javascript

    JavaScript (JS) is a lightweight interpreted programming language with first-class functions.

  • web

    Some thing interesting about web. New door for the world.

  • server

    A server is a program made to process requests and deliver data to clients.

  • Machine learning

    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.

  • Game

    Some thing interesting about game, make everyone happy.

Recommend Org

  • Facebook photo Facebook

    We are working to build community through open source technology. NB: members must have two-factor auth.

  • Microsoft photo Microsoft

    Open source projects and samples from Microsoft.

  • Google photo Google

    Google ā¤ļø Open Source for everyone.

  • D3 photo D3

    Data-Driven Documents codes.